Box Score GREENSBORO, N.C. –The UNCG softball team (17-10) blanked George Washington (9-9) Thursday afternoon in the first game of the Blue/Gold Challenge. Hagan Kiser (Asheboro, N.C./Southwestern) went three-for-three with one run batted in for a career-high three hits in a game. Tory Wright (Potomac Falls, Va./Dominion) also went three-for-four with a pair of RBI and her third home run of the season.
Alicia Bazonski (Sheffield, Mass./Mount Everett) earned the win tossing five scoreless innings. She allowed just two hits while striking out one and not walking a batter.
Danica Bishop (Irvine, Calif./Nebraska) threw two innings of relief allowing just one hit.
The Spartans took an early 4-0 lead in the bottom of the fourth inning. Danielle Vega (Rialto, Calif./Aquinas) reached on an error by which scored Lindsay Thomas (Irvine, Calif./Northwood) from second. Wright singled through the right side a batter later for a 2-0 UNCG lead. Kendall McKinney (Suwanee, Ga./North Gwinnett) hit a sacrifice fly to left field making it a three run game. It was then that Kiser hit a single up the middle with two outs for her first hit of the game and a 4-0 lead.
A single by Thomas in the bottom of the third scored McKinney who led off the inning with a six-pitch walk. Wright homered in the bottom of the fourth for the 6-0 Spartans lead.
UNCG threatened again in the bottom of the fifth but stranded bases loaded when Vega struck out swinging for the final out.
Bishop tossed a one, two, three top of the sixth inning. George Washington popped into a double play to end the game in the top of the seventh.
Bazonski improves to 10-2 overall while Jayme Costlow was handed the loss as she moves to 5-4 overall in 2016.
UNCG did not record and error in the field in the victory and tacked on 10 hits as a team with Kiser, Wright and Thomas all having multi-hit games.
